### Action item: consent banner retry storm (Ossifrage rollout)

So, the banner SDK retried consent-state fetches with no jitter, and when the config service hiccuped, every client in the Veldmark region hammered it at once. Fun morning. The fix is in, but for the next rollout we're gating on explicit backoff settings baked into the release checklist — no more inherited defaults. Release managers: please verify these values match the shipped config before sign-off. The constants we're standardizing on are:

limits module of yahag-kahip:
QUOTAS = {
    "quenion": 636,
    "ralys": 899,
    "istael": 695,
    "eliion": 652,
    "pelius": 657,
    "zormir": 103,
    "keleth": 279,
}

Step 4 — Sign and push Graphlattice (dependency graph visualizer).

Build artifact with `make release`. Verify checksum against the Bramwick CI manifest. Tag the release in the graphlattice repo using the standard `vX.Y.Z` format. Do not skip the render smoke test; it catches broken edge-layout regressions. Push to the Oakfen registry only after the test suite passes on both runners. Signing is mandatory for all Graphlattice releases since 2.3. Use the release signing key shown below.

release key, bagag-hadug: bky6_z6hQ8Z

☐ Fire-drill roll call — yes, contractors count too! When the alarm sounds at Garrowby Works, down tools and head to the yellow muster board by the east gate. Give your name and your host's name to the warden with the clipboard. Don't wander off before the all-clear. To get back in through the contractor gate afterwards, use the code below.

door code, tajof-kageg: bdg-QVDCE-3

**Handover: dark mode in the Quillgate admin dashboard**

For the security review: dark mode is purely a client-side theme toggle stored in a signed preference cookie; no new endpoints were added. One caveat — the theme loader fetches CSS from our asset service, and I tightened the CSP accordingly. Tomas has verified no inline styles remain. The CSP diff and test evidence are documented on the internal review page.

operations page: https://confluence.lumicsys.internal/pages/browse/display/browse/218b